About The Role
**What You’ll Be Doing**
A pivotal role, the Senior Practice Manager for Information & Cyber Security makes sure that our team of security consultants deliver a world class security service and support to our technology portfolios.
The role is responsible for ensuring that the Practice has a highly capable and motivated workforce with an emphasis on talent management development and coaching to ensure the team are engaged and performing at their optimal level. The role focuses on developingthe skills and capabilities required for operating effectively within agile teams, ensuring opportunities for personal growth and stretch. The role also covers effective talent and succession pipelines.
The role is critical in defining goals and objectives - both for the team as well as within the portfolios, as well as driving forward a clearly articulated, re-imagined future security state through innovative use of technology and agile ways of working.
The Practice Manager works closely with the Technology Leadership to deliver the future state, with a focus on early and incremental release of value. This is underpinned by your fostering of an inclusive environment where people feel safe to speak up, voiceconcerns and suggest ideas. Your strong planning, communication, and presentation skills along with your experience in agile ways of working will be critical to your engagement with stakeholders, and to the success of your practice.

Role Requirements:

- Experience working in security teams, and operating outwardly into the business
- Technical skills and experience appropriate to the Practice individuals will lead:

- Broad knowledge of cyber security domains, including but not limited to technical security, cloud, risk management and governance, security architecture, relevant standards such as ISO 27001 / NIST.
- Experience in leading a team of highly skilled security consultants, both permanent and contractors.
- Demonstrable track record of engaging with stakeholders to broker pragmatic security outcomes
- Adept at operating in fast changing agile environments such as sAFE
- Ability to translate complex technical ideas into simple, clear and concise information that those outside the team can easily understand
- Be highly skilled in research and information discovery, to support clear decisions when the ‘answer’ is not obvious
- Navigate and co-ordinate complex competing objectives across the business to reach acceptable outcomes for all
- Able to calmly negotiate with and influence both delivery teams and business partners, acting in everyone’s best interests
- Able to promote and coach on Agile Practices and Values, and live these every day.
- Coaching, developing and inspiring individuals to drive great results and outcomes.
- Able to quantify resource requirements, measure and communicate proposed outcomes, value, benefits and risks.
- Strong belief in culture of learning and continuous improvement to enhance performance and operation.Takes personal responsibility for identifying and actioning personal development needs to improve performance.
- An advocate for career paths and identifying development opportunities for members of the Information & Cyber Security Practice; takes positive steps to to incubate and grow the talent pool.
